Rzeszów ([ˈʒɛʃuf; Ukrainian: Ряшів, Riashiv) is the capital city of Subcarpathian Voivodship in the south east of Poland and has about 185,000 inahbitants. It has been a private town of the Lubomirski family for centuries. It has a fine old town, two synagogues and some castles.

Rzeszów Halal Travel Guide

The oldest written records of Rzeszów date back to 1354, when the place was granted city rights. The Lubomirski family and the owners of the town, were patrons of culture, arts and science. Under their reign Rzeszów developed quickly and its role and position in the region noticeably increased. Since then and the town has been a meeting point of many European nations from the Byzantine East and Mediterranean West and people from the southern and northern parts of Europe. Four airlines, Poland's national carrier LOT Polish Airlines, Germany's Lufthansa and Discount airlines in Europe|low-cost Ryanair fly to Rzeszów-Jasionka Airport. Domestic flights operated by LOT connect Rzeszów directly with Warsaw's Frédéric Chopin Airport and other Polish cities with stop-over in Warsaw Airport (Bydgoszcz, Gdańsk, Kraków, Katowice, Łódź, Poznań, Szczecin and Wrocław). International flights are operated by LOT (with stop-over in Warsaw), Lufthansa (Munich), Ryanair ("Barcelona"-Girona, Birmingham, Bristol, Dublin, East Midlands, London Luton and London Stansted). Flights operated by Lufthansa may be connected to many cities all over the world with stop-over in Frankfurt.

Transport to and from the airport

By bus: The airport is connected with Rzeszów downtown by public transport (bus from 'MPK' company), special line 'L'. Journey to/from the airport takes about 25 min and costs 8 zł (under €2) if you pay in złoty, or €3 if you pay in euros (tickets are sold by the driver, price includes the carrying of luggage). Buses terminate at the train station and depart from the same stop. Generally, bus timetable is synchronised with flights' arrivals and departures and in the case of delayed flight, a bus is waiting for passengers. However, it is strongly advised to check the bus and flight timetable before travel.

By taxi: Taxi-drivers Association Rzeszów-Jasionka Airport (STPL) is the official partner of Rzeszów-Jasionka Airport. Can be caught outside the airport terminal or called +48 697 996 077. Travel takes about 15–20 minutes and costs on average 50 zł. They serve for 24 hr.

By car: Parking at the airport is free of charge and open 24 hr. There are several vehicle hire companies.

More flights can be booked from Kraków which is only three hours by train from Rzeszów. Other airports are in Warsaw and Katowice.

By Rail

The Polish State Railways have train connections from Rzeszów Główny GPS: 50.042747,22.007001 with the majority of Polish cities, but for long distance there is usually one or more changes. Usually, at least one direct train connection exists between Rzeszów and major Polish cities. There are different categories of trains, but the time of the journey is rather similar. There are also direct services to Lviv, Odessa and Kyiv in Ukraine. The connections and price can be checked on the website, but it is feasible to buy on-line only tickets for selected trains (operated by y.pl/irez/ PKP InterCity]) InterCity and TLK. Tickets can be purchased at the train station. If you want to pay by credit or debit card, first check is it feasible and tell about card's payment to the cashier before you buy a ticket! Alternatively, you should find ATM at the train station on in the close vicinity. If you are foreign student please be aware, that you may buy discount ticket for each route (51%) provided you have valid Polish student ID or ISIC student card (euro26 and student ID card from your university is not valid and you will be fined).

By car

Rzeszów is situated on the European route E40. You can easily get there by vehicle from Kraków, Lublin and Sandomierz or from eastern (E40 - Ukraine) and southern (nr 9 or E371 - Slovakia) border. Rzeszów is served by A4 motorway (from Kraków) and S19 speedway (from Lublin and Slovakia border).

You can also take advantage of vehicle pooling, but the language may be significant barrier. The road distance from Ukrainian and Slovakian border equals only around 90 km. From major Polish cities: Gdańsk (576 kilometers), Kraków (162 kilometers), Łódź (283 kilometers), Warsaw (275 kilometers), Wrocław (402 kilometers).

Get Around

The Old Town in the downtown is small and easily manageable on foot. There are regular bus services from the centre to New Town and suburbs. One-way ticket ('bilet normalny') costs 3 zł (May 2017). Night buses (23:00 - 05:00) cost twice as much. It is valid only for one certain route and for one bus on this route (you can not change buses on the same route). One-hour ticket ('bilet 1-godzinny') costs 4 zł and is valid for all buses. You may also buy a day pass ('bilet dobowy') for 12 zł. Big luggage must be paid extra (1.65 zł). Tickets are sold in small stalls near bus stops (kiosks) and can be also bought from the driver but may cost more. Once you get the bus, you need to validate the ticket in validating machine. If you travel by public bus beyond Rzeszów area you have to buy tickets for the 2nd zone, which are more expensive. Rzeszów also has a well-developed network of cycle paths, though there is a lack of bicycle parking. It is feasible to rent a bicycle from commonly accessible bike stands, however, you have to register on the provider's website before you could use the bike.

Local Languages

Polish is the only official language in Poland and all signs are in Polish as well. Poles learn other languages in school and now English is the main foreign language, although (German), French, Spanish and Russian are also taught. Generally, Poles do not speak fluently foreign languages, but young generation usually can speak and understand English. Older people know rather German or Russian since both were almost only languages taught in schools some years ago. You should not have major difficulties with communication with Polish people, always you will find someone who can speak English and will be able to help you (even if does not know your language).

Landmarks

  • Lubomirski Castle Plac Śreniawitów 3 50.032453, 22.000632 - Rzeszów Castle On the edge of the edge of the old town, it dates from the 16th century. In 18th century it was expanded and encircled with stone walls and bastions. It now serves as the law courts and so the interior is generally closed to the public. However, it's well worth walking around the impressive walls.
  • Lubomirski Summer Palace ul. Jana Dekerta 2 50.033952, 22.002425 - Built in the 17th and 18th century this attractive late-baroque style palace, situated on the junction of Dekerta Street and Lubomirski Alley, is often described as the most beautiful aristocratic residence of the Sub-Carpathian region. Since 2008 the building houses Rzeszów University's IT Department.
  • Market Plaza Rynek 50.037629, 22.004005 - 6.50/4.50 zł for the Underground Tourist Route - Central square of the city.
  • Town Hall Rynek 1 50.037339, 22.004038 - Built in the 16th century on the southwestern corner of the Rynek, and afterwards rebuilt several times. Closed to the public.
  • Sts. Stanislaw and Adalbert Parish Church plac Farny 5 50.037787, 22.002007 - The history of this church dates back to 1363, when probably a small wooden church stood on this location. The oldest fragments of the current Gothic church are most likely from the 15th century.
  • Old Convent of Piarist Friars ul. 3 Maja 50.035775, 22.001285 - From 17th century now consists of St. Cross Church, District Museum, and Lyceum No. 1.

  • Old Town Synagogue ul. Bożnicza 4 50.038257, 22.007368 - Built in the beginning of the 17th century it now houses state archives.
  • New Town Synagogue ul. Jana III Sobieskiego 17 50.039296, 22.007574 - From the end of 18th century, destroyed by Nazis and restored between 1954-63 is now the Office for Art Exhibitions (BWA).
  • Bernardine Complex Convent ul. Sokoła 8 50.039875, 21.999386
  • Public library ul. Sokoła 13 50.039472, 21.998849 - Built in 1890.
  • Old Cemetery ul. Targowa 50.037024, 22.011671 - Cemetery founded in 1792 at the edges of the town at that time. Officially the cemetery was used until 1910, but during the First World War people still were buried here. It is estimated that about 40.000 people are buried here.
  • Yahudi cemetery ul. Dołowa 50.031932, 22.018995 - This kirkut was founded in 1849 and the youngest matzevah was placed there in 1851. The cemetery was largely destroyed and devastated during the Second World War and some matzevahs were used to pave streets in the neighborhood. 754 gravestones are still there, however most of them have fallen down. The site is surrounded by a brick wall and inaccessible as the sole gate is locked.

Museums and galleries in Rzeszów

Many of Rzeszów's state museums have free admission on Sunday and are closed on Monday and Saturday.

  • Ethnographic Museum | ul. Rynek 6 50.037197, 22.004338 ☎ +48 17 862 02 17 - 6 / 4 zł Traditional folk costumes and old woodcarvings from the region in the permanent exposition.
  • Museum of the City of Rzeszów with Underground Tourist Route | ul. Rynek 12 50.037629, 22.004005 - 4 / 3 zł The Underground Tourist Route "Rzeszow Cellars" - 369 meters. long corridor which runs under the Plaza and tenement houses around it. (price: 6,50/4,50 zł)
  • Rzeszów Regional Museum - ul. 3 Maja 19 50.035339, 22.001252 ☎ +48 17 853 52 78 - 8 / 6 zł - In the buildings of the former Priarist monastery with a frescoed vaulting dating back to the 17th century. The Rzeszów Regional Museum displays Polish paintings from the 18th to the 20th century and European art from the 16th to the 19th century.
  • Technology and Military Museum | ul. Kochanowskiego 19 50.044964, 22.007164 ☎ +48 601 885 820 | Opening Hours: Contact via e-mail or phone before arriving Free
  • Museum of Bedtime Cartoons | Web: k ul. Mickiewicza 13 50.037739, 22.006560 ☎ +48 17 74 83 652 - 7 / 4 zł Poland's only museum of this kind. The collection of the museum is dedicated to the popular animated films for children before bedtime, commonly called in Polish dobranocki. Stay Safe

Rzeszów is a rather safe place for Muslim travellers. You should be aware of pickpocketing like in any other city. Use your mind and do not start an argument with young, bald men dressed in sweatshirts. Try to not present your liking to football or speedway clubs, since there is an eternal struggle between hooligans sympathising with competing teams. Do not buy 'occasional bargains' from guys wandering around parking places (they sell shoddy stuff, like binoculars). Of course, this is a general remark for whole Poland and nothing makes Rzeszów more dangerous than any other city in the nation.

Travel Next

  • Łańcut is practically a suburb and well worth a visit. It is located 17 km from Rzeszów and is easy accessible by coaches or trains.
  • Further afield are Jarosław and the city of Przemyśl (both are also accessible by train and coaches).
  • Rzeszów is in the middle between the two cultural hubs Kraków and Lviv.
  • If you feel like hiking, head to the Bieszczady range south of Rzeszów.
